Onboarding Your ShadowAuto (OBD) Device

Setting up your ShadowAuto (OBD) device is quick, smooth, and tailored to give you real-time insights as soon as you're on the road.

Step 1: Enter the IMEI

To begin, you’ll need to submit your device’s IMEI number. You can either:

  • Scan it using your phone’s camera

  • Or enter it manually

Once submitted, the app will automatically detect your device type. Since you're using ShadowAuto (OBD), the next step involves entering your vehicle's VIN.


Step 2: Add Your Vehicle Details via VIN

You’ll be prompted to enter your VIN (Vehicle Identification Number).

  • The app will try to fetch your vehicle’s make, model, and year based on the VIN.

  • If some of this information can’t be pulled automatically, you’ll be able to enter or update it manually.

Already have a vehicle linked to your account?
Use the "Select from Saved" option to skip VIN entry and use the saved vehicle details.


Step 3: Customize Your Vehicle Profile

Once your VIN is submitted—or you’ve selected a saved vehicle—you’ll be guided to personalize your vehicle profile.

  • Choose an icon or image to represent your vehicle in the app

  • Enter the current odometer reading

  • Add your license plate number

These details help deliver more accurate trip data and diagnostics.


Step 4: Choose Your Subscription

Next, you’ll be taken to the Subscription Setup screen.

  • If you used the "Select from Saved" option, you’ll directly reach this step.

  • Choose a subscription plan and add your payment method.

If your ShadowAuto device came with a preloaded plan or free trial, your card won’t be charged immediately.
Charges will apply only after the prepaid or trial period ends.
If not, billing will start as soon as the subscription is confirmed.


Step 5: Set Your Preferences

After setting up your plan, you’ll arrive at the Preferences screen.

Here, you can:

  • Configure themes

  • select your units


Final Step: Plug In & Drive

Now it's time to go live!

  • Plug your ShadowAuto (OBD) device into your car’s OBD-II port

  • Drive for 10–15 minutes

Your device will start syncing and sending real-time vehicle data to your app as you drive.
